An embedded real-time surveillance system: Implementation and evaluation

被引:32
|
作者
Kristensen, Fredrik [1 ]
Hedberg, Hugo [1 ]
Jiang, Hongtu [1 ]
Nilsson, Peter [1 ]
Owall, Viktor [1 ]
机构
[1] Lund Univ, Elect & Informat Technol Dept, CCCD, S-22100 Lund, Sweden
关键词
hardware; FPGA; real-time; surveillance; segmentation; morphology; labeling; tracking; image features; embedded system; video processing;
D O I
10.1007/s11265-007-0100-7
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ents the design of an embedded automated digital video surveillance system with real-time performance. Hardware accelerators for video segmentation, morphological operations, labeling and feature extraction are required to achieve the real-time performance while tracking will be handled in software in an embedded processor. By implementing a complete embedded system, bottlenecks in computational complexity and memory requirements can be identified and addressed. Accordingly, a memory reduction scheme for the video segmentation unit, reducing bandwidth with more than 70%, and a low complexity morphology architecture that only requires memory proportional to the input image width, have been developed. On a system level, it is shown that a labeling unit based on a contour tracing technique does not require unique labels, resulting in more than 50% memory reduction. The hardware accelerators provide the tracking software with image objects properties, i.e. features, thereby decoupling the tracking algorithm from the image stream. A prototype of the embedded system is running in real-time, 25 fps, on a field programmable gate array development board. Furthermore, the system scalability for higher image resolution is evaluated.
引用
收藏
页码:75 / 94
页数:20
相关论文
共 50 条
  • [1] An Embedded Real-Time Surveillance System: Implementation and Evaluation
    Fredrik Kristensen
    Hugo Hedberg
    Hongtu Jiang
    Peter Nilsson
    Viktor Öwall
    [J]. Journal of Signal Processing Systems, 2008, 52 : 75 - 94
  • [2] A study on implementation of real-time intelligent video surveillance system based on embedded module
    Jin Su Kim
    Min-Gu Kim
    Sung Bum Pan
    [J]. EURASIP Journal on Image and Video Processing, 2021
  • [3] A study on implementation of real-time intelligent video surveillance system based on embedded module
    Kim, Jin Su
    Kim, Min-Gu
    Pan, Sung Bum
    [J]. EURASIP JOURNAL ON IMAGE AND VIDEO PROCESSING, 2021, 2021 (01)
  • [4] Implementation and evaluation of a best-effort scheduling algorithm in an embedded real-time system
    Li, P
    Ravindran, B
    Hegazy, T
    [J]. ISPASS: 2001 IEEE INTERNATIONAL SYMPOSIUM ON PERFORMANCE ANALYSIS OF SYSTEMS AND SOFTWARE, 2001, : 22 - 29
  • [5] Evaluation of a System for Real-Time Surveillance of Suicide in England
    Doyle, Michael
    Ainsworth, Philip
    Boul, Sarah
    Lee, Diane
    [J]. CRISIS-THE JOURNAL OF CRISIS INTERVENTION AND SUICIDE PREVENTION, 2023, 44 (04) : 341 - 348
  • [6] An Evaluation and Embedded Hardware Implementation of YOLO for Real-Time Wildfire Detection
    Johnston, Jordan
    Zeng, Kaiman
    Wu, Nansong
    [J]. 2022 IEEE WORLD AI IOT CONGRESS (AIIOT), 2022, : 138 - 144
  • [7] VLSI implementation and evaluation of a real-time operating system
    Nakano, T
    Utama, A
    Shiomi, A
    Imai, M
    Itabashi, M
    [J]. SYSTEMS AND COMPUTERS IN JAPAN, 1996, 27 (06) : 1 - 10
  • [8] Implementation of a remote real-time surveillance security system for intruder detection
    Jiang Landa
    Chu Jun
    Miao Jun
    [J]. PROCEEDINGS OF 2017 9TH INTERNATIONAL CONFERENCE ON MEASURING TECHNOLOGY AND MECHATRONICS AUTOMATION (ICMTMA), 2017, : 102 - 105
  • [9] Design and implementation of a reconfigurable, embedded real-time face detection system
    Mariatos, V.
    Adaos, K. D.
    Alexiou, G. P.
    [J]. RSP 2007: 18TH IEEE/IFIP INTERNATIONAL WORKSHOP ON RAPID SYSTEM PROTOTYPING, PROCEEDINGS, 2007, : 65 - +
  • [10] Design and implementation of real-time vehicle surveillance
    Xie, Yong
    Zhang, Yong-Liang
    Pan, Gao-Feng
    Zhou, Jiang
    Fang, Xin-Bin
    [J]. 2010 THE 3RD INTERNATIONAL CONFERENCE ON COMPUTATIONAL INTELLIGENCE AND INDUSTRIAL APPLICATION (PACIIA2010), VOL VIII, 2010, : 379 - 382